WebTo find the roots factor the function, set each facotor to zero, and solve. The solutions are the roots of the function. What is a root function? A root is a value for which the function equals zero. The roots are the points where the function intercept with the x-axis What are complex roots? WebGiven a polynomial, we often would like to find its x -intercepts, also called its zeroes, solutions, or roots. These are the x -values that cause the polynomial to have a value of zero; graphically, these are the places where the graph of the polynomial crosses (or at least touches) the x -axis. MathHelp.com
